ZIP 50701 and ZIP 50703 are ZIP Code areas in Iowa.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 50701 has the higher population (29,745 vs 18,397 in ZIP 50703). ZIP 50701 has the higher median household income ($62,857 vs $49,412 in ZIP 50703). ZIP 50701 has the higher median home value ($183,400 vs $92,500 in ZIP 50703).
